Nomadic Vibes: Discover Ar Horqin’s Timeless Grassland Culture 🌾🏕️

Step into a world where ancient traditions meet endless horizons! The Ar Horqin Grassland in Inner Mongolia—one of the cradles of nomadic civilization—is keeping its heritage alive with a modern twist. 🌍✨

Imagine galloping across emerald-green pastures on horseback, learning to craft traditional felt tents (yurts!), or sharing stories around a crackling fire under starry skies. 🐎🔥 This summer, the grassland is buzzing with life, offering a rare glimpse into sustainable living that’s been perfected over millennia.

Why does this matter? As cities grow, Ar Horqin’s nomadic communities remind us of humanity’s deep connection to nature. 🌱 Their eco-friendly practices, from rotating grazing lands to handmaking tools, are like a masterclass in low-impact living. Plus, the region’s annual cultural festivals blend throat-singing, horse racing, and vibrant dances—think Coachella-meets-history-channel, but cooler. 🎪🎶

Travel tip for explorers: Skip the generic resorts. Local families here open their yurts to visitors, offering homemade dairy teas and lessons in archery. It’s not just a trip—it’s a crash course in resilience and joy. 🏹🥛
